<p><b>New page</b></p><div>Project Submitted By: Denise Hills, Geological Survey of Alabama and Sarah Ramdeen, University of North Carolina, Chapel Hill <br><br />
<br />
GOALS:<br />
:*Extending the current ESIP Data Stewardship community to include people from all points in the data life cycle<br />
:*Promote ESIP to a more diverse community, in line with ESIP’s overall mission<br />
:*Create interdisciplinary connections<br />
:*Achieve synergy in data management practice<br />
<br />
PLAN:<br />
:*Submit a proposal for a Town Hall meeting at the Fall 2013 AGU meeting<br />
:*Submit two abstracts to an Informatics session - one focused on broad purpose and need for Data Stewardship Use Cases, the second focused more specifically on a particular Use Case<br />
:*Presentations would be used to promote the Town Hall, or to follow up on the Town Hall discussions<br />
:*If the Town Hall were not accepted, the presentations would still serve the meet the outlined goals.<br />
<br />
EXPECTED OUTCOMES:<br />
:*Broader community involvement the ESIP Data Stewardship Committee<br />
:*Increase the knowledge base of Data Stewardship standards and practices by including more stake-holders<br />
:*Potential publication (e.g., in EOS) of results of the Town Hall</div>Carolbmeyer
